The Fundamental Science: How Home Pregnancy Tests Actually Work

Before we can dissect the difference between budget and premium tests, it's crucial to understand what's happening on that little absorbent tip. The principle is elegant in its simplicity. All home pregnancy tests, regardless of cost, are designed to detect one specific hormone: human chorionic gonadotropin (hCG).

This hormone is produced by the cells that will eventually form the placenta. It enters your bloodstream almost immediately after a fertilized egg attaches to the lining of your uterus (a process called implantation). From there, it is filtered by the kidneys and exits the body in urine. The concentration of hCG doubles approximately every 48 to 72 hours in early pregnancy, starting from a very low level.

Here’s the key takeaway: Every single home pregnancy test approved for sale uses the same core technology—monoclonal antibodies engineered to bind specifically to the hCG hormone. These antibodies are attached to colorful particles. When urine containing hCG flows up the test strip, the hormone binds to these antibodies, forming a complex that gets trapped in the result window, creating that iconic line, plus sign, or digital word. The absence of hCG means no complex is formed, and no result line appears.

This universal mechanism is why the foundational accuracy of all tests is essentially identical. The test isn't performing a complex analysis; it's a straightforward chemical reaction. If the antibodies are present and functional, and the hCG level is high enough, the test will be positive.

Demystifying Sensitivity: The Real Measure of a Test's Power

This is where the concept of “accuracy” gets nuanced. While all tests function the same way, they are not all created equal in terms of sensitivity. Sensitivity is measured in milli-international units per milliliter (mIU/mL) and refers to the minimum concentration of hCG a test can detect.

  • Standard Sensitivity Tests: Typically detect hCG at levels of 25 mIU/mL or higher. Most tests, including many inexpensive ones, fall into this category.
  • High Sensitivity Tests: Can detect hCG at levels as low as 10, 15, or 20 mIU/mL. These are often marketed as “early detection” tests.

A test with a sensitivity of 10 mIU/mL can theoretically detect a pregnancy several days earlier than one with 25 mIU/mL sensitivity. However, this early detection is a double-edged sword.

The Early Detection Trap: Implantation can occur anywhere from 6 to 12 days after ovulation. If you test the day after implantation, your hCG level might only be 5 mIU/mL. A high-sensitivity test might pick up a faint positive, but a standard one would not. The next day, your level might be 10 mIU/mL, giving a clearer positive on the high-sensitivity test. By the day of your missed period, levels are often above 100 mIU/mL, a concentration that any standard test, including the cheapest ones, will easily detect.

Therefore, the perceived “inaccuracy” of a cheap test often stems from using it too early, not from a flaw in the test itself. If used at the right time, its ability to confirm a pregnancy is just as reliable.

The Regulatory Guardian: Ensuring Every Test Meets the Standard

In the United States, home pregnancy tests are classified by the Food and Drug Administration (FDA) as Class III medical devices. This is the most stringent category, reserved for devices that support or sustain human life, are of substantial importance in preventing impairment of human health, or present a potential, unreasonable risk of illness or injury.

The approval process is rigorous. Manufacturers must provide extensive clinical data demonstrating their test's safety and effectiveness. The FDA mandates that to be approved, a test must be at least 97% accurate when used on the day of a missed period. This benchmark is not a suggestion; it is a legal requirement for market entry.

This regulatory framework is the great equalizer. It means that the 99-cent store test and the expensive digital test from the pharmacy have both submitted to and passed the same rigorous clinical trials. The FDA does not distinguish between “cheap” and “expensive”; it distinguishes between “approved” and “unapproved.” If a test is on the shelf of a major retailer, it has almost certainly met the 97% accuracy threshold. The price tag reflects marketing, packaging, and added features—not a pass on regulatory standards.

Where Inaccuracy Really Comes From: It's Usually You, Not the Test

When a pregnancy test gives an incorrect result, the fault almost always lies with user error or biological timing, not a manufacturing defect in an inexpensive product.

Common Causes of False Negatives:

  • Testing Too Early: The most common reason. If you test before implantation has occurred or before hCG has risen to a detectable level, the test will be negative, even if you are pregnant.
  • Diluted Urine: Using urine that is overly diluted from drinking too much fluid beforehand can lower the concentration of hCG below the test's threshold. The first-morning urine is recommended because it is the most concentrated.
  • Reading the Result Too Late: Most tests have a strict time window for reading the result (usually 3-5 minutes). Reading it too late can allow for evaporation lines, which can be mistaken for a faint positive.

Common Causes of False Positives:

  • Chemical Pregnancy: This is a very early pregnancy loss that occurs shortly after implantation. It causes a brief surge of hCG that a test can detect, but the pregnancy is not viable. This is not an “inaccurate” test; it accurately detected a real, though fleeting, biochemical event.
  • Certain Medications: Fertility treatments containing hCG can obviously cause a false positive. Other medications, like anticonvulsants or diuretics, are rarely a factor with modern tests.
  • Evaporation Lines: As mentioned, reading a test long after the instructed time can show a faint, colorless line where the urine evaporated. This is not a positive result.
  • Medical Conditions: In rare cases, certain medical conditions like ovarian cysts or some cancers can produce hCG.

Notice that “because the test was cheap” is not on either list. User error and biological factors affect all tests equally.

The True Cost of a Test: What Are You Actually Paying For?

If the core accuracy is federally mandated and equivalent, what explains the vast price difference? You are paying for convenience, design, and psychological comfort.

  • The Plastic Casing: A budget test is often a simple paper strip or a basic plastic stick. A premium test might have an ergonomic handle, a wider tip, and a more aesthetically pleasing design.
  • The Display: This is the biggest differentiator. Cheap tests rely on the classic line system. Expensive tests invest in digital technology that interprets the result for you, displaying “Pregnant" or “Not Pregnant.” This eliminates the anxiety of squinting at faint lines but does not make the underlying chemical test any more accurate.
  • Packaging and Marketing: A brand sold in a pharmacy has enormous marketing budgets, celebrity endorsements, and sleek packaging. The generic brand’s cost savings come from skipping these expenses.
  • Number of Tests: Often, a box containing two or three “cheap" tests still costs less than one “expensive" digital test, giving you multiple chances to test, which can reduce anxiety more effectively than a single digital readout.

The digital test is not more scientifically accurate; it is simply easier to read. For many, that ease is worth the extra cost. But from a purely scientific standpoint, the chemical reaction inside is identical.

A Practical Guide to Maximizing Your Test's Accuracy

To ensure you get the most reliable result from any test, follow this protocol:

  1. Wait for the Right Time: The single most effective way to ensure accuracy is to wait until the first day of your missed period. Testing earlier, even with a “6 days sooner” test, significantly increases the chance of a false negative.
  2. Use First-Morning Urine: This is when your urine is most concentrated and contains the highest level of hCG, making it easier to detect.
  3. Read the Instructions Thoroughly: Every test is slightly different. Read the leaflet inside the box to know the specific timing and procedure.
  4. Set a Timer: Do not guess the time. Look at the result at the exact minute stated in the instructions (e.g., “read at 3 minutes”). Ignore the test after this window; do not go back and check it hours later.
  5. Confirm, Don't Assume: If you get a positive result, schedule an appointment with a healthcare provider for confirmation and prenatal care. If you get a negative result but your period still doesn’t arrive, wait a few days and test again. hCG levels rise rapidly, and a test that was negative on Tuesday could be positive on Friday.

Following these steps with a dollar-store test will yield a far more reliable outcome than using a digital test incorrectly.
